On 7/18/23 11:15, Rob Herring wrote: > On Fri, Jun 30, 2023 at 12:25 PM Lizhi Hou <lizhi.hou@amd.com> wrote: >> >> On 6/29/23 16:52, Rob Herring wrote: >>>>> + rp[i].child_addr[0] = j; >>>>> + ret = of_changeset_add_empty_prop(ocs, np, "dynamic"); >>>> It seems slightly confusing to use a "dynamic" property here when we >>>> also have the OF_DYNAMIC dynamic flag above. I think they have >>>> different meanings, don't they? >>> Hum, what's the property for? It's new in this version. Any DT property >>> needs to be documented, but I don't see why we need it. >> This is mentioned in my previous reply for V9 >> >> https://lore.kernel.org/lkml/af9b6bb3-a98d-4fb6-b51e-b48bca61dada@amd.com/ >> >> As we discussed before, "interrupt-map" was intended to be used here. >> >> And after thinking it more, it may not work for the cases where ppnode >> >> is not dynamically generated and it does not have "interrupt-map". >> >> For example the IBM ppc system, its device tree has nodes for pci bridge >> >> and it does not have "interrupt-map". > How do you know? I ask because usually the only way I have visibility > there is when I break something. In traditional OpenFirmware, which > IBM PPC is, all PCI devices have a DT node because it's the firmware > telling the OS "these are the devices I discovered and this is how I > configured them".
I configured a ppc VM and added a bridge to the VM
qemu-system-ppc -L pc-bios -boot c -prom-env "boot-device=hd:,\yaboot" -prom-env "boot-args=conf=hd:,\yaboot.conf" -M mac99 -m 1024 -hda debian10.qcow2 -nographic -device pci-bridge,chassis_nr=1,id=pci.9
# ls /proc/device-tree/pci\@f2000000/pci1b36\,1\@f/ 66mhz-capable class-code fast-back-to-back min-grant vendor-id assigned-addresses device-id interrupts name bus-range devsel-speed linux,phandle reg cache-line-size ethernet@1 max-latency revision-id
The bridge node does not have 'interrupt-map'. That is why I concerned for using 'interrupt-map'.
To further debugging on if it really breaks anything, I added a nic device under bridge. Even without my patch, it is failed anyway.
[ 0.086586] pci 0000:01:01.0: of_irq_parse_pci: failed with rc=-22
So I setup another power10 VM and see the 'interrupt-map' is created for pci bridge. And the nic device under bridge works fine.
Maybe using 'interrupt-map' will not break anything in the real world. I will re-create a patchset which uses 'interrupt-map' (like V9) and checks it only when CONFIG_PCI_DYNAMIC_OF_NODES is turned on.
